Police in Juba say they have registered reduction in criminal activities across the city since the introduction of curfew.
 
Police spokesperson Major General Daniel Justin attributes the drop-in crime rate to partial lockdown imposed nearly two months ago.
 
He adds authorities have registered three cases of robbery and about four deaths in the past two weeks.
 
The police spokesperson mentions they are working with civil society organizations to educate the officials about COVID-19 pandemic.
 
The official spoke to the media in Juba on Tuesday.
